ANA, Boeing Set Date for First 787 Dreamliner Delivery

Launch Customer Will Accept The New Airliner September 25

Boeing and ANA are planning a party for September 26th to celebrate the delivery of the first 787 Dreamliner ... after contractual delivery occurs the day before. "The airplane is ready. ANA is ready. And, Boeing is ready," said Jim Albaugh, president and CEO of Boeing Commercial Airplanes. "This airplane begins a new chapter in aviation history."

ANA's airplane will depart Everett, WA for Tokyo on September 27th, arriving the following day. It and will be greeted by ANA employees, media and Japanese partners. Shinichiro Ito, president and CEO of ANA Group, said, "As launch customer, we are delighted to be taking delivery of our first 787 Dreamliner. This aircraft will enable us to offer new standards of service and comfort to our passengers and will play an important role in our international expansion strategy as we seek to become Asia's number one airline."

ANA launched the 787 program with a record-setting order of 50 airplanes in April 2004. The airline has played a key role in guiding the design of the Dreamliner.

The Boeing 787 Dreamliner is an all-new commercial jetliner that brings new efficiencies to airlines and delivers superior comfort to passengers. The airplane features the industry's largest windows, a lower cabin altitude and cleaner air. These features combine to allow passengers to arrive at their destinations more refreshed.
